Экономическая информатика-стр.375

Событие

Описание

Initialize

Происходит при отображении формы

на экране. Обычно процедуру обработки

этого события используют для

инициализации элементов

формы

Terminate

Происходит при закрытии формы,

когда из памяти удаляются все ссылки

на форму и она прекращает свое

существование

8.4. ЯЗЫК ПРОГРАММИРОВАНИЯ VBA

8.4.1. ДАННЫЕ И ИХ ОПИСАНИЕ

Программный код VBA представляет собой последовательность лексических единиц (лексем), записанных в соответствии с принятыми синтаксическими правилами, которая реализует нужную семантическую конструкцию.

Лексема - это единица текста программы, которая имеет определенный смысл для компилятора и которая не может быть разбита в дальнейшем. В УВА есть шесть классов лексем: свободно выбираемые идентификаторы; служебные (зарезервированные) слова; константы; строки (строковые константы); операции (знаки операций); разделители (знаки пунктуации).

Идентификатор представляет собой последовательность букв, цифр и символов подчеркивания. Посредством идентификаторов обозначают имена переменных, констант, процедур и функций. Выбирая идентификатор для имени, следует учитывать два обстоятельства. Во-первых, имя должно быть содержательным, т.е. отражать назначение переменной, что делает программу более «читабельной». Во-вторых, VBA накладывает на имена следующие ограничения:

•    имя должно начинаться с буквы;

•    имя не должно содержать точки, пробела, разделительных символов, знаков операций, а также специальных символов;